POPUCOM: Una Aventura Multijugador Sin Latencia Gracias a Alibaba Cloud
En el competitivo mundo de los videojuegos, la experiencia del usuario es fundamental. POPUCOM, un juego de aventura cooperativa multijugador desarrollado por HYPERGRYPH, ha integrado con éxito la arquitectura nativa en la nube de Alibaba Cloud para ofrecer una experiencia de juego estable y de baja latencia a jugadores de todo el mundo. Este artículo detalla cómo POPUCOM utiliza herramientas y tecnologías avanzadas para garantizar que los jugadores disfruten de una experiencia de juego fluida y sin interrupciones.
Características del Juego POPUCOM
POPUCOM combina elementos de disparos basados en colores, mecánicas de tipo match-three y diseño de niveles orientado a rompecabezas. Los jugadores deben colaborar para resolver mecanismos del mapa y derrotar a poderosos jefes a través de diversas etapas. Entre sus características más destacadas se encuentran:
- Un Arcade Room diseñado para proporcionar experiencias interactivas adicionales.
- Soporte para múltiples métodos de control: teclado y ratón o controlador.
- Modos de juego en pantalla dividida local y en línea para 3 a 4 jugadores.
Arquitectura Nativa en la Nube de POPUCOM
La arquitectura técnica de POPUCOM se centra en un diseño nativo en la nube, impulsado por la automatización y la observabilidad. Esta estructura permite un control de pila completa, desde la infraestructura hasta la capa de aplicación, facilitando el despliegue global y las operaciones en vivo a largo plazo. Las características clave de esta arquitectura incluyen:
- Distribuida: Los módulos de servicio se despliegan de manera independiente, lo que mejora la resiliencia del sistema.
- Alta disponibilidad: Despliegues en múltiples nodos garantizan la disponibilidad continua del servicio.
- Escalabilidad: Los módulos de servicio se pueden escalar horizontalmente según las necesidades comerciales.
- Mantenimiento operable: Un sistema de observabilidad bien establecido permite a los ingenieros de O&M realizar un seguimiento del estado del sistema en tiempo real.
Gestión de Servidores de Juego y Observabilidad
Para garantizar una experiencia multijugador fluida, POPUCOM utiliza el Alibaba Cloud Container Service for Kubernetes (ACK) y el OpenKruiseGame (OKG) para gestionar sus servidores de juego. Esto permite un alto nivel de concurrencia y operaciones de servicio confiables, apoyadas por un sistema de O&M que integra el Simple Log Service (SLS) y CloudMonitor. Estos servicios proporcionan visibilidad integral y permiten la supervisión del estado operativo en tiempo real.
Reducción de Latencia y Escalabilidad Elástica
POPUCOM ha implementado una arquitectura de red de conexión directa a nivel global que minimiza la latencia de la red. Con centros de datos distribuidos estratégicamente, cada uno de ellos ejecuta clusters de servidores de habitación que son orquestados por ACK. Esta estrategia reduce el tiempo de viaje de red (RTT) y asegura que las operaciones de juego se realicen sin demoras. La escalabilidad elástica se logra mediante la integración de Kubernetes Event-driven Autoscaling (KEDA), que permite una respuesta rápida a las fluctuaciones en la concurrencia de jugadores.
Actualizaciones Sin Tiempo de Inactividad
Un aspecto innovador de POPUCOM es su capacidad para implementar actualizaciones de versión sin tiempos de inactividad. Gracias a la gestión de versiones mediante el RoomManager y el uso de políticas de enrutamiento, las actualizaciones se realizan sin interrumpir la experiencia del jugador. Esto se traduce en una mayor satisfacción del usuario y una flexibilidad operativa mejorada.
O&M Eficiente y Observabilidad Integral
En entornos complejos y distribuidos, la monitorización es crucial. POPUCOM ha desarrollado un sistema de O&M que abarca logs, métricas y trazas, permitiendo una evaluación precisa del estado operativo. Este sistema no solo proporciona alertas proactivas, sino que también facilita la identificación y resolución de problemas de manera eficiente, lo que es esencial para mantener la estabilidad del juego a nivel global.
Visibilidad a través de SLS y CloudMonitor
El Simple Log Service (SLS) actúa como el centro de recolección de logs, permitiendo una gestión eficiente de los mismos a través de múltiples regiones. Por otro lado, CloudMonitor ofrece visibilidad integral sobre los recursos en la nube utilizados por el juego, alineando métricas de negocio y técnicas para identificar cuellos de botella antes de que se conviertan en problemas operativos.
Con una arquitectura elástica y capacidades de diagnóstico inteligente, POPUCOM se posiciona como un ejemplo a seguir en la industria del videojuego, ofreciendo una experiencia de jugador sin pérdidas, respaldada por la tecnología avanzada de Alibaba Cloud.
Fuente: Alibaba Cloud Blog
Nota: Este contenido original ha sido modificado con IA y revisado por un especialista.












